Hot young actor Robert Lonsdale has been announced as one of the leads in Tim Rice’s new West End musical From Here To Eternity.

At a packed event in Trafalgar Square yesterday, Saturday 22 June, Tim Rice introduced Londsale as one of the stars of his new show.
Robert Lonsdale will play Private Robert E Lee Prewitt in From Here To Eternity, the part played by Montgomery Clift in the Hollywood movie.
At the West End Live event, which is London theatre’s annual celebration in Trafalgar Square, Robert sang the world premiere of Fight The Fight from the show, which is Rice’s first new musical for over 10 years.
Lonsdale’s stage credits include Brilliant Adventures for Caroline Steinbeis at the Royal Court, A Life for Eleanor Rhode at the Finborough Theatre, Anna Christie at the Donmar and Finding Neverland at the Curve for Rob Ashford, La Bete for Matthew Warchus in the West End and Broadway and workshop productions of Made in Dagenham for Rupert Goold and From Here To Eternity for Tamara Harvey. TV includes Silent Witness and A Passionate Woman.
The casting of Sgt. Milton Warden and Karen Holmes, immortalised in the movie by Burt Lancaster and Deborah Kerr, is to be announced shortly.
The show, which starts its run at the Shaftesbury Theatre from 30 September 2013, is written by an acclaimed team including Tim Rice (lyrics), Stuart Brayson (music) and Bill Oakes (book). From Here to Eternity is directed by Tamara Harvey, with designs by Soutra Gilmour and choreography by Javier De Frutos.
